Height:
6'5"
Weight: 232 lbs.
From: Lucerne, Switzerland
Signature Move: The Neutralizer; Cesaro Swing
Career Highlights: United States Champion; Andre the
Giant Memorial Battle Royal winner
Bio:
If
you hear sirens, seek shelter, because Cesaros
on his way.
A
onetime European rugby star who was banned from league
play due to excessive aggression, Cesaro applied his
mercilessness in the ring, honing his skills not just
in Europe but around the entire world. Upon landing
in the United States, he developed a cult following
exhibiting his vicious skills in tag team and singles
competition alike.
But
this brutally innovative grappler is not all brawn.
The cultured Cesaro speaks five languages, allowing
him to adapt to his surroundings while traveling the
globe en route to WWE.
Upon
his arrival to WWE in 2012, Cesaro immediately backed
up his multilingual smack talk, racking up victories
and capturing the United States Title. Along the way,
Cesaros no-nonsense style won over its fair
share of admirers, including radical manager Zeb Colter,
who recruited Cesaro and paired him alongside Jack
Swagger as The Real Americans. Though the patriotic
duo found success in the tag team ranks, repeat miscommunications
gave way to an irreparable fissure at WrestleMania
30 the same night that Cesaro won the inaugural
Andre the Giant Memorial Battle Royal. Much to Colters
chagrin, The Swiss Superman soon thereafter he revealed
himself to be a Paul Heyman Guy, though
the association was not long-lasting.
As
the calendar turned from 2014 to 2015, Cesaro refocused
on tag team competition, creating a formidable duo
with Tyson Kidd. The self-proclaimed Masters
of the WWE Universe defeated The New Days
Kofi Kingston & Big E in impressive fashion on
the Royal Rumble Kickoff, and on the Feb. 2 Raw, Kidd
and his wife Natalya were at ringside to support Cesaro
as he defeated Jimmy Uso in singles action.
With
absurd raw strength and one of the most sophisticated
arsenals in WWE, theres no telling how far The
King of Swing will go.
